About This Item
Directory Services, Inc., Minneapolis, 1967. Book. Near Fine. Wrappers. 48 pages. Palm sized paperback male physique magazine. Text in English. Very faint shelf and handling wear to the edges, particularly along the stapled edge with some light rubbing to the covers. Else, the binding is tight and interior clean and free of markings. Staple bound with stiff illustrated paper covers. Dozens of sensuous color and black and white photos and Tom of Finland-like drawings that feature and glory in depictions of the male nude..
